Dan, I tried setting up a clone and booting it from a couple of my USB externals using the option key as you suggested - in my case, the drive appeared in the list - but when I selected it, it wouldn't launch (even when left for a half- hour) - not do-able with those particular external cases, I guess!
I've been playing with this myself, with very inconsistent results. I've got one external box that works only sometimes! SimpleTech USB (IDE internal). If the drive spins down before the boot gets going, it never spins back up. And the box is fairly well sound-proofed -- so it's very difficult to hear if that's what happened! :\
